Cleaning PC and Choosing the Bet Electric Can

If you consider using one, I suggest you use a cheap compressed air duster. Avoid the classic compressed air can duster, as this most to often contain water vapor. You don't want to damage your hundreds, thousands dollars electronics, because you though you can save few buck.  Plus it is Ozone friendly. For PC cleaning arm yourself with some cotton swabs. They will help you remove dirt as well and they can also help to immobilize fan blades. Stop the PC alimentation while doing this operation. If you never done this before, avoid touching inside components. Touching can damage them. Take the rechargeable air can duster and blow on your components. Immobilize the fan blades while you blow out air inside your PC. Microsoft recommends that you do this procedure at 3 months and keyboard cleaning each month.
